MAJOR EDIT (Original post still exists in the spoiler):

I just got hit with some pretty hard to take news. OnGameNet will not be broadcasting the SK Planet Proleague this season. As that sinks in, let me elaborate on exactly why this is and where we're at now.

Basically for a while now KeSPA has been preparing their own broadcasting platform (IEG) to presumably run events from. KeSPA's had a long history of doing their best to control everything that goes on in Korean esports so it's not shocking that they'd want to get into actually running the broadcasts as well. Proleague in fact is a result of KeSPA threatening to pull their players from both OGN and MBC's individual leagues if they didn't give up their respective team leagues and broadcast Proleague instead.

This season KeSPA decided to run their own Proleague broadcast initially on weekdays, while OGN ran the weekend broadcast. As far as I know about a week ago KeSPA approached OGN and told them that they'd be running their own stream simultaneously with OGN's on weekends as well. They'd also be sending a commentator they had picked themselves to tri-cast with Monte Cristo and I. Naturally OGN was upset about this and Monte and I were a bit reluctant to tri-cast with someone we'd never worked with before. OGN went back to have talks yesterday and today with KeSPA and things did not go well. KeSPA has also been approaching english casters about the job, but so far none have accepted that I'm aware of. Not surprising.

As of right now OGN will not be involved with Proleague at any level for an English broadcast as far as I'm aware. All the preparation by the staff here over the last few months is now for nothing. Needless to say I'm crushed. I'm enjoying LoL, but I came back to Korea to cast Starcraft 2. We've still got OSL (which OGN owns), but SC2 team leagues are basically my favorite thing in the entire world and now that's gone.

So what do we get as fans of Proleague now? I still want to see these matches as much as anyone, but I'm frankly tired of KeSPA's lame ploys to try to keep control over something they never should have been in control if in the first place. For me it certainly sours the mood for what will be an epic first match between KT and EG.TL. I don't have any information about EIG's streams or when the broadcasts will be. If I find out I'll tell people. As hard as all this is to take, I want you guys to be able to watch if you want to.

Is there a possibility things might change? Possibly. If KeSPA feels enough pressure they might bend. I'm certainly going to do everything I can. What I'm not going to do is tell you to boycott Proleague. That's your choice and I don't have any business telling you not to watch a game and players that you love because of idiotic corporate politics that you aren't a part of and frankly don't deserve to be hurt by.

That's all I've got for now. If I get any updates I'll pass them on via my twitter.

Tournament Format

Proleague will be a total of 6 rounds. Rounds 1, 3, 4, 6 will be Proleague format while rounds 2 and 5 will be All-Kill format.

Information for viewing live matches in Seoul:

OGN Matches - Saturday and Sunday

Matches are held on the 9th Floor of the iPark Mall (click for Google maps link) Yongsan (용산역) Subway Station is actually part of the mall so it's pretty easy to get to no matter where you start out on the metro system.
+ Show Spoiler +
[image loading]


SpotTV(IEG) Matches - Monday and Tuesday

Currently these maps are supposedly going to be played at the Intel E-Stadium at the Sindorim Technomart. (click the Search button once the page loads and it'll work. Google Maps has a hard time with this one) The E-Stadium isn't exactly a venue that's made for spectating so I'm not sure how KeSPA plans to handle fans who want to view the matches live. Sindorim (신도림역) is also a stop on the #2 (green) line on the Seoul Subway and the station is in the basement of the Technomart so once again, it's fairly easy to get to from pretty much anywhere in Seoul. I'll try to find out if these matches will be able to be spectated live.
